About Face: The David and Gail Mixer Collection of Photographs
Jürgen Klauke
b. 1943
Desasteriöses Ich "Daseinsrenovierung"

(Hamburg: Fleet Edition, 1996, an edition of 15, plus 3 artist's proofs), the complete portfolio of 8 gelatin silver prints; together with the colophon, signed, dated and editioned '5/15' in ink and portfolio box with letterpress title
each image: 17 by 22 in. (43.2 by 55.9 cm.)
portfolio: 22½ by 17½ in. (57.2 by 44.5 cm.)
Executed in 1996.

Condition Report:
Please note the colors and shades in the online catalogue illustration may vary depending on screen settings.

This portfolio is in generally excellent condition. Visible under raking light are occasional fingerprints and soft handling creases that do not appear to break the emulsion. 3 prints have an approximately ½-inch tear at the upper edge. The seventh print in the portfolio has an approximately 6-inch crease extending from the upper right corner that appears to break the emulsion.

The portfolio box is in generally excellent condition. It is faintly soiled on the front cover.

Provenance:
Galerie Bugdahn und Kaimer, Dusseldorf

Private collection, United States

Phillips, de Pury & Luxembourg, New York, 24 April 2003, Sale 40103, Lot 54

Acquired from the above by the present owner
